Site looks OK to me. It's pretty clear what it's for, which often is not the case, though I prefer to have a fuller description at the top of the site what it's for—before the signup banner.
Anyhow, a few points:
- the layout looks a bit cramped. The sidebar is too close to the main content, and sometimes the sidebar content hangs out to the right (like the Google+ text on the home page).
- it's a minor gripe of mine, but it irritates me the way Americans often say on their sites things like "one of the leading credit repair companies in
the nation" ... as if there is only one nation. Remember that the web is worldwide, so it helps to say which nation.

Bookmarks